Table 5.6

Performance Characteristics for RAID Levels

 

 

RAID Level

Performance Characteristics

 

 

0

Excellent for all types of I/O activity, but provides no data

 

security.

 

 

1

Provides data redundancy and good performance.

 

 

5

Provides data redundancy and good performance in most

 

environments.

 

 

10

Provides data redundancy and excellent performance.

 

 

50

Provides data redundancy and very good performance.

 

 

5.3.2Assigning RAID Levels

Only one RAID level can be assigned to each logical drive. Table 5.7 shows the drives required per RAID level.

Table 5.7

Number of Physical Drives for RAID Levels

 

 

 

RAID

 

 

Level

Minimum # of Physical Drives

Maximum # of Physical Drives

 

 

 

0

1

15

 

 

 

1

2

2

 

 

 

5

3

15

 

 

 

10

4

14

 

 

 

50

6

15

 

 

 

Note: The Megaraid SCSI 320-1 controller supports a maximum of 15 physical drives.
